#15751a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15751a is composed of 8.2% red, 45.9% green and 10.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.8%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 123.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 27.1%. #15751a color hex could be obtained by blending #2aea34 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#15751a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15751a has RGB values of R:21, G:117, B:26 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 1406234.

Shades and Tints of #15751a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#effc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#15751a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454545 is the less saturated color, while #05850c is the most saturated one.
